From b7a4517d2aa8401f7749d67ce2366b0e96f4cc3b Mon Sep 17 00:00:00 2001 From: Takamatsu Naoki Date: Tue, 5 Mar 2024 16:09:47 +0900 Subject: [PATCH] :recycle: refactor: Remove Unnecessary Fonts --- asobifont/default.nix | 18 ------------------ flake.nix | 8 -------- honyaji-re/default.nix | 18 ------------------ huifont/default.nix | 24 ------------------------ mitimasu/default.nix | 19 ------------------- nagayama-kai/default.nix | 18 ------------------ shigotofont/default.nix | 18 ------------------ tanuki-magic/default.nix | 19 ------------------- uzurafont/default.nix | 18 ------------------ 9 files changed, 160 deletions(-) delete mode 100644 asobifont/default.nix delete mode 100644 honyaji-re/default.nix delete mode 100644 huifont/default.nix delete mode 100644 mitimasu/default.nix delete mode 100644 nagayama-kai/default.nix delete mode 100644 shigotofont/default.nix delete mode 100644 tanuki-magic/default.nix delete mode 100644 uzurafont/default.nix diff --git a/asobifont/default.nix b/asobifont/default.nix deleted file mode 100644 index 5b8eb07..0000000 --- a/asobifont/default.nix +++ /dev/null @@ -1,18 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"asobifont"; - version = "1.0.0"; - src = fetchzip { - url = "https://font.sumomo.ne.jp/fontdata-c2157415/asobi3.zip"; - hash = "sha256-YKu8L54hHJx1ujSrBHzoQrApw70yw+aNKkZF1DfK1go";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/flake.nix b/flake.nix index b766d6b..5267fe0 100644 --- a/flake.nix +++ b/flake.nix @@ -12,17 +12,9 @@ pkgs = nixpkgs.legacyPackages."${system}"; in { anzu-moji = pkgs.callPackage ./anzu-moji {}; - asobifont = pkgs.callPackage ./asobifont {}; azukifont = pkgs.callPackage ./azukifont {}; - honyaji-re = pkgs.callPackage ./honyaji-re {}; - huifont = pkgs.callPackage ./huifont {}; - mitimasu = pkgs.callPackage ./mitimasu {}; - nagayama-kai = pkgs.callPackage ./nagayama-kai {}; rii-tegaki-fude = pkgs.callPackage ./rii-tegaki-fude {}; rii-tegaki-n = pkgs.callPackage ./rii-tegaki-n {}; - shigotofont = pkgs.callPackage ./shigotofont {}; - tanuki-magic = pkgs.callPackage ./tanuki-magic {}; - uzurafont = pkgs.callPackage ./uzurafont {}; }); }; } diff --git a/honyaji-re/default.nix b/honyaji-re/default.nix deleted file mode 100644 index edb0e1e..0000000 --- a/honyaji-re/default.nix +++ /dev/null @@ -1,18 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"honyaji-re"; - version = "1.0.0"; - src = fetchzip { - url = "http://honya.nyanta.jp/2311/font_honyajire.zip"; - hash = "sha256-rpGDLna+gVFB/ZUp3CMAeY+S8j3ScnYeflm+yrMM+s0";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/huifont/default.nix b/huifont/default.nix deleted file mode 100644 index 4de4d78..0000000 --- a/huifont/default.nix +++ /dev/null @@ -1,24 +0,0 @@ -{ pkgs, stdenv, fetchurl} : - -stdenv.mkDerivation { - pname = "huifont"; - version = "1.0.0"; - src = fetchurl { - url = "https://ftp.vector.co.jp/43/55/114/HuiFont29.lzh"; - hash = "sha256-sriv+eshDK8wRXrwwA7kVtJ9QHN4Yng1Nwexrdi86AQ"; - }; - - nativeBuildInputs = with pkgs; [ p7zip ]; - - dontUnpack = true; - - installPhase = '' - runHook preInstall - - 7z x $src - cd HuiFont29 -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/mitimasu/default.nix b/mitimasu/default.nix deleted file mode 100644 index 80d92bf..0000000 --- a/mitimasu/default.nix +++ /dev/null @@ -1,19 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"mitimasu"; - version = "1.0.0"; - src = fetchzip { - url = "http://www.masuseki.com/works/mitimasu.zip"; - hash = "sha256-aNt6HkxPWgty/fmjvoftsJDy2qV7HEWdINgcOdIfozY"; - stripRoot = false;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/nagayama-kai/default.nix b/nagayama-kai/default.nix deleted file mode 100644 index f3b81ca..0000000 --- a/nagayama-kai/default.nix +++ /dev/null @@ -1,18 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"nagayama-kai"; - version = "1.0.0"; - src = fetchzip { - url = "https://www.freekanjifonts.com/wp-content/uploads/nagayama_kai08.otf.zip"; - hash = "sha256-BX6nKVyDtCx9EMMlqEmkuj7nKZlKin7WwjxoBBpPzzw";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.otf -t $out/share/fonts/opentype - - runHook postInstall - ''; -} diff --git a/shigotofont/default.nix b/shigotofont/default.nix deleted file mode 100644 index 40faaa2..0000000 --- a/shigotofont/default.nix +++ /dev/null @@ -1,18 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"shigotofont"; - version = "1.0.0"; - src = fetchzip { - url = "https://font.sumomo.ne.jp/fontdata-c2157415/shigoto3.zip"; - hash = "sha256-O9tpl8qXFfZY34OpgVTaXcWzDET393ETsvVoisQ2sjI";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/tanuki-magic/default.nix b/tanuki-magic/default.nix deleted file mode 100644 index ef367fe..0000000 --- a/tanuki-magic/default.nix +++ /dev/null @@ -1,19 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"tanuki-magic"; - version = "1.0.0"; - src = fetchzip { - url = "https://tanukifont.com/download/TanukiMagic_1_22.zip"; - hash = "sha256-qEN68uhHwvDVSRl7ZGf8wiCvLZ0LbXV9AXnJZOY8eak"; - stripRoot = false;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-} diff --git a/uzurafont/default.nix b/uzurafont/default.nix deleted file mode 100644 index f78f49f..0000000 --- a/uzurafont/default.nix +++ /dev/null @@ -1,18 +0,0 @@ -{stdenv, fetchzip} : - -stdenv.mkDerivation { - pname = "uzurafont"; - version = "1.0.0"; - src = fetchzip { - url = "http://azukifont.com/font/uzurafont100.zip"; - hash = "sha256-oicfYODG9q/te4Z135UBTO4C+SfCz5KcO31flbkuoSc"; - }; - - installPhase = '' - runHook preInstall - - install -Dm644 *.ttf -t $out/share/fonts/truetype - - runHook postInstall - ''; -}